A medical administrative assistant is a front-office professional with the skills needed to keep healthcare organizations running effectively and efficiently. While their specific job duties can vary, most will be involved with scheduling patient appointments, handling medical records, ordering supplies and ensuring the business and administrative side of a health services company stays on the ball.
